Charles M. Schulz Museum Current and rotating exhibitions, documentary and cartoon screenings, and original artworks by Peanuts creator Charles M. Schulz, who lived in Santa Rosa. 2301 Hardies Ln.; 707-579-4452; www.schulzmuseum.org
Fort Ross State Historic Park Experience stunning coastal views and fascinating California history at this early-19th-century Russian trading outpost. 19005 Coast Hwy. One; 707-847-3286; www.fortrossstatepark.org
Hot Air Ballooning After soaring high above Sonoma County’s patchwork of vineyards in a hot air balloon, enjoy a gourmet champagne brunch at the Kendall-Jackson winery. Just outside Santa Rosa; Windsor; Up & Away Ballooning, Sonoma County Airport; 707-836-0171; www.up-away.com
Jack London State Historic Park Explore the museum, surviving buildings, and vast grounds of American author Jack London’s homestead; weekend tours explain the history and ecology of the park. 2400 London Ranch Rd.; 707-938-5216; www.jacklondonpark.com
Kings Hill Cellars Sort, crush, and press your favorite grape varietal alongside a master winemaker; then design the bottle/label and attend a bottling party. They’ll even store your extra vino for two years. 3404 Kings Hill Rd.; 707-538-0404; www.kingshillcellars.com
Lake Sonoma/Warm Springs Dam Surrounded by vineyards, this beautiful lake and 18,000-acre park is ideal for hiking, camping, horseback riding, fishing, swimming, and other outdoor activities. 3333 Skaggs Springs Rd.; www.parks.sonoma.net
Luther Burbank Gardens Explore the former home, greenhouse, and gardens of notable horticulturist Luther Burbank through self-guided and docent-led tours. Santa Rosa Ave. at Sonoma Ave.; 707-524-5445; www.lutherburbank.org
Vintage Aircraft Company Soar over Sonoma in a vintage open-cockpit biplane; 20- and 40-minute tours are available, starting at $150 for a single passenger. 23982 Arnold Dr.; 707-938-2444; www.vintageaircraft.com
